The cheapest way to get from Ithaca to Middletown is to bus and train which costs $30 - $70 and takes 5h 48m.
The fastest way to get from Ithaca to Middletown is to drive which takes 4h 38m and costs $40 - $65.
No, there is no direct bus from Ithaca to Middletown. However, there are services departing from Ithaca, NY and arriving at Rt-35 At New Monmouth Rd via Willow Ave At 15Th St and New York, NY - Port Authority.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 39m.
The distance between Ithaca and Middletown is 247 miles. The road distance is 234.2 miles.
The best way to get from Ithaca to Middletown without a car is to bus and train which takes 5h 48m and costs $30 - $70.
It takes approximately 5h 48m to get from Ithaca to Middletown, including transfers.
Ithaca to Middletown bus services, operated by OurBus, depart from Ithaca, NY station.
Ithaca to Middletown bus services, operated by OurBus, arrive at New York, NY station.
Yes, the driving distance between Ithaca to Middletown is 234 miles. It takes approximately 4h 38m to drive from Ithaca to Middletown.
